Why Cellular Cameras Are Essential for Off-Grid Job Sites

Off-grid job sites often lack reliable Wi-Fi, making traditional security cameras ineffective. Cellular security cameras for off-grid job sites use 4G/5G networks to transmit video, ensuring coverage even in remote areas. This eliminates the need for complex wiring or local internet infrastructure.

These cameras are particularly valuable for construction, mining, and agricultural projects where internet access is inconsistent. They provide real-time monitoring and alerts, helping teams protect equipment, materials, and personnel without relying on fixed networks.

Key Factors to Prioritize When Buying

When selecting cellular security cameras for off-grid job sites, prioritize battery life, signal strength, and durability. Look for models with long-lasting batteries and solar charging options to minimize maintenance in remote locations.

Signal reliability is critical. Choose cameras that support multiple cellular bands and have strong signal boosters. Additionally, opt for weatherproof designs to withstand harsh conditions like rain, dust, and extreme temperatures.

Common Mistakes and Limitations to Avoid

One common mistake is underestimating data usage. Cellular cameras consume significant data, especially with high-resolution video. Without a proper data plan, costs can escalate quickly. Always check the manufacturer’s data consumption estimates.

Another limitation is signal coverage. Even the best cameras may fail in areas with poor cellular reception. Consider using signal boosters or hybrid systems that combine cellular and Wi-Fi where possible. Also, be aware that some models may lack advanced features like AI motion detection.

Setting Up Your System for Maximum Coverage

Proper placement is crucial for optimal performance. Position cameras to cover entry points, storage areas, and high-risk zones. Ensure they are within line-of-sight of cellular towers or signal boosters to maintain connectivity.

Pair your cameras with a reliable cellular provider that offers strong coverage in your area. Some providers offer dedicated IoT plans with lower data rates. Regularly test the system and monitor battery levels to avoid unexpected downtime.

Frequently Asked Questions

Do cellular cameras work without any internet connection?

Yes, cellular security cameras for off-grid job sites use 4G/5G networks directly, eliminating the need for a local internet provider. However, they still require a cellular data plan from a mobile carrier.

How long do batteries last on cellular cameras?

Battery life varies by model, but most off-grid cellular cameras last between 14 to 120 days on a single charge. Solar charging options can extend this significantly in sunny conditions.

Can I view footage remotely without a Wi-Fi network?

Yes, as long as the camera has an active cellular connection and you have access to the monitoring app. Remote viewing works through the cellular network, not a local Wi-Fi connection.
